In addition to the decorations, Epcot also offers special holiday events. One of the most popular is the Candlelight Processional, a retelling of the Christmas story featuring a celebrity narrator backed by a choir and orchestra. Other events include a Holiday Cookie Stroll, where you can sample festive cookies from the different countries represented in the World Showcase, and a holiday carousel featuring festive treats and live entertainment.

How long does the Christmas season last?

The Christmas season at Epcot usually lasts from late November to early January.
